Mammoth Cave National Park Certified as an International Dark Sky Park
TUCSON, Arizona, Oct. 29 (TNSPol) -- The International Dark-Sky Association issued the following joint news release with National Park Service: The National Park Service and the International Dark-Sky Association (IDA) proudly announce Mammoth Cave National Park as an International Dark-Sky Park. This certification recognizes the exceptional quality of night skies and the opportunities to enhance visitor experiences through astronomy-based interpretive programming in the park.
